WP Engine empowers companies and agencies of all sizes to build, power, manage, and optimize their WordPress websites and applications with confidence. Serving 1.5 million customers across 150+ countries, the global technology company provides premium, enterprise-grade solutions, tools, and services, including specialized platforms for WordPress, industry-tailored eCommerce and agency solution suites, and developer-centric tools like Local, Advanced Custom Fields, and more. WP Engine’s innovative technology and industry-leading expertise are why 8% of the web visits a WP Engine-powered site daily. Learn more at wpengine.com.
In this Lead UX Researcher role , you’ll work in partnership with product designers and product managers as we improve existing products and introduce new ones. You will receive mentorship from full-time user researchers. The right fit is someone who is naturally curious and inquisitive and has a solid knowledge of user-centered design practices and user research methodologies.
If you are great at solving problems, a hard worker, and an outstanding teammate, you may be the Lead UX Researcher that we are looking for. You will focus on working with designers and product managers in our Ecosystem domain and conduct a variety of qualitative and quantitative studies.
